#32489, "FS: Alpine CDA-7949 CD player and ERA-G320 EQ"


          

All in great condition, 7949 has remote, manual, Faceplate case and wiring harness. This was alpine's best cd player at the time. only thing is that this unit has problems reading some burned CD's. Not a defect, I think it just has a picky laser.

G320 is a 14 band EQ with surround and other dsp functions. Unit has seperate brain and controller with DIN size face, .75 inch thick. unit has time correction, bbe, 3 eq modes: 14 band, 7front+7rear or Surround + 7 band eq. subwoofer level control and phase.

The units work way better when plugged together through AI-net. This allows most of the eq controls to be accessed through the head unit. However, the ERA-G320 can be used with other brand head units also through standard RCA's

ERA-G320, does have a manual.
It does not have a crossover built in, but I will have a Precision power FRX-456 electronic crossover for sale soon also. That unit is one bad ass crossover. this has a manual too. The ERA-G320 has 4 rca inputs for use with non alpine head units and 6 outs. front R&L, Rear R&L, Sub R&L. if you use it with an alpine head unit the audio signal is transfered through the AI-Net cable so no other RCA's need to be installed.
